#d46644 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d46644 is composed of 83.1% red, 40% green and 26.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 51.9% magenta, 67.9% yellow and 16.9% black. It has a hue angle of 14.2 degrees, a saturation of 62.6% and a lightness of 54.9%. #d46644 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ffcc88 with #a90000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6633.

#d46644 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d46644 has RGB values of R:212, G:102, B:68 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.52, Y:0.68, K:0.17. Its decimal value is 13919812.

Shades and Tints of #d46644
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040201 is the darkest color, while #fcf6f3 is the lightest one.

Tones of #d46644
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#8d8b8b is the less saturated color, while #f75321 is the most saturated one.
